def prepareCore(coin, version, settings, data_dir):
    logger.info('prepareCore %s v%s', coin, version)

    bin_dir = settings['chainclients'][coin]['bindir']
    if not os.path.exists(bin_dir):
        os.makedirs(bin_dir)

    if 'osx' in BIN_ARCH:
        os_dir_name = 'osx-unsigned'
        os_name = 'osx'
    elif 'win32' in BIN_ARCH or 'win64' in BIN_ARCH:
        os_dir_name = 'win-unsigned'
        os_name = 'win'
    else:
        os_dir_name = 'linux'
        os_name = 'linux'

    release_filename = '{}-{}-{}'.format(coin, version, BIN_ARCH)
    if coin == 'particl':
        signing_key_name = 'tecnovert'
        release_url = 'https://github.com/particl/particl-core/releases/download/v{}/{}'.format(version, release_filename)
        assert_filename = '{}-{}-{}-build.assert'.format(coin, os_name, version)
        assert_url = 'https://raw.githubusercontent.com/particl/gitian.sigs/master/%s-%s/%s/%s' % (version, os_dir_name, signing_key_name, assert_filename)
    elif coin == 'litecoin':
        signing_key_name = 'thrasher'
        release_url = 'https://download.litecoin.org/litecoin-{}/{}/{}'.format(version, os_name, release_filename)
        assert_filename = '{}-{}-{}-build.assert'.format(coin, os_name, version.rsplit('.', 1)[0])
        assert_url = 'https://raw.githubusercontent.com/litecoin-project/gitian.sigs.ltc/master/%s-%s/%s/%s' % (version, os_dir_name, signing_key_name, assert_filename)
    elif coin == 'bitcoin':
        signing_key_name = 'laanwj'
        release_url = 'https://bitcoincore.org/bin/bitcoin-core-{}/{}'.format(version, release_filename)
        assert_filename = '{}-{}-{}-build.assert'.format(coin, os_name, version.rsplit('.', 1)[0])
        assert_url = 'https://raw.githubusercontent.com/bitcoin-core/gitian.sigs/master/%s-%s/%s/%s' % (version, os_dir_name, signing_key_name, assert_filename)
    elif coin == 'namecoin':
        signing_key_name = 'JeremyRand'
        release_url = 'https://beta.namecoin.org/files/namecoin-core/namecoin-core-{}/{}'.format(version, release_filename)
        assert_filename = '{}-{}-{}-build.assert'.format(coin, os_name, version.rsplit('.', 1)[0])
        assert_url = 'https://raw.githubusercontent.com/namecoin/gitian.sigs/master/%s-%s/%s/%s' % (version, os_dir_name, signing_key_name, assert_filename)
    else:
        raise ValueError('Unknown coin')

    assert_sig_filename = assert_filename + '.sig'
    assert_sig_url = assert_url + '.sig'

    release_path = os.path.join(bin_dir, release_filename)
    if not os.path.exists(release_path):
        downloadFile(release_url, release_path)

    assert_path = os.path.join(bin_dir, assert_filename)
    if not os.path.exists(assert_path):
        downloadFile(assert_url, assert_path)

    assert_sig_path = os.path.join(bin_dir, assert_sig_filename)
    if not os.path.exists(assert_sig_path):
        downloadFile(assert_sig_url, assert_sig_path)

    hasher = hashlib.sha256()
    with open(release_path, 'rb') as fp:
        hasher.update(fp.read())
    release_hash = hasher.digest()

    logger.info('%s hash: %s', release_filename, release_hash.hex())
    with open(assert_path, 'rb', 0) as fp, mmap.mmap(fp.fileno(), 0, access=mmap.ACCESS_READ) as s:
        if s.find(bytes(release_hash.hex(), 'utf-8')) == -1:
            raise ValueError('Error: release hash %s not found in assert file.' % (release_hash.hex()))
        else:
            logger.info('Found release hash in assert file.')

    """
    gnupghome = os.path.join(data_dir, 'gpg')
    if not os.path.exists(gnupghome):
        os.makedirs(gnupghome)
    """
    gpg = gnupg.GPG()

    with open(assert_sig_path, 'rb') as fp:
        verified = gpg.verify_file(fp, assert_path)

    if verified.username is None:
        logger.warning('Signature not verified.')

        pubkeyurl = 'https://raw.githubusercontent.com/tecnovert/basicswap/master/gitianpubkeys/{}_{}.pgp'.format(coin, signing_key_name)
        logger.info('Importing public key from url: ' + pubkeyurl)
        gpg.import_keys(urllib.request.urlopen(pubkeyurl).read())

        with open(assert_sig_path, 'rb') as fp:
            verified = gpg.verify_file(fp, assert_path)

        if verified.username is None:
            raise ValueError('Signature verification failed.')

    bins = [coin + 'd', coin + '-cli', coin + '-tx']
    if os_name == 'win':
        with zipfile.ZipFile(release_path) as fz:
            for b in bins:
                b += '.exe'
                out_path = os.path.join(bin_dir, b)
                with open(out_path, 'wb') as fout:
                    fout.write(fz.read('{}-{}/bin/{}'.format(coin, version, b)))
                os.chmod(out_path, stat.S_IRWXU | stat.S_IXGRP | stat.S_IXOTH)
    else:
        with tarfile.open(release_path) as ft:
            for b in bins:
                out_path = os.path.join(bin_dir, b)
                fi = ft.extractfile('{}-{}/bin/{}'.format(coin, version, b))
                with open(out_path, 'wb') as fout:
                    fout.write(fi.read())
                fi.close()
                os.chmod(out_path, stat.S_IRWXU | stat.S_IXGRP | stat.S_IXOTH)
